Cosmopolitan Champagne Cocktail (via Epicurious)
1 1/4 cups Cointreau
1 1/4 cups cranberry juice cocktail
1/2 cup plus 2 tablespoons fresh lime juice
3 tablespoons superfine granulated sugar
4 cups chilled Champagne or other sparkling wine
Combine Cointreau, cranberry juice, lime juice, and the sugar. Chill the mixture until party time. When you’re ready to serve, divide the cocktail among 10 champagne flutes and top with champagne and a couple of skewered raspberries
Limoncello Sparkle (via Imbibe)
1 oz. limoncello
1/2 oz. Cointreau
Champagne
Combine limoncello and Cointreau in a shaker with ice. Shake moderately and strain into a chilled champagne flute. Top with Champagne and garnish with a lemon twist.
Mexican 75 (via Chow)
1 ounce blanco tequila, such as 7 Leguas
1/2 ounce fresh-squeezed lime juice
1/2 ounce agave nectar or Simple Syrup
4 ounces champagne
Combine tequila, lime juice, and agave nectar in a cocktail shaker with ice. Shake vigorously until chilled, then strain into a champagne flute. Top with champagne and garnish with a lime twist.
